Hi, I am slowly eliminating my issues. The ECT warning used to come on after a hard drive through a 10km mountain pass with hairpins every 200m. The fix was to stop for a while and then carry on. NOW the ECT warning comes on on during a highway cruise and the Fix is to turn the O/D off and it goes out immediately but will immediately reappear when the O/d is turned back on. After 15 minutes or so I can re engage the O/D and it will stay be OK but there is no kick down and acceleration is slow. It is like it is in safety mode. Resetting the ECU's by cutting off the power at the battery returns the car to normal acceleration. The transmission needs a flush and service -Is there anything else that is obvious. thanks Michael

Hi Luke, I have been off line in Adelaide since late december sans uzz32 as I did not want take my dodgy transmission on a 3500km trip. Follow daniel lee's post above. For me it was no 2 solenoid which my mechanic is doing tomorrow along with a flush. Solenoid $320 from castlehill toyota and about two weeks delivery from Japan. I've read heaps of stuff about just cleaning the filters so thats all I'm going to do unless my mechanic says I really need one.
